Hello, some months ago, integration stop working due to MSFT KB3002657. KB was removed and the problem "fixed".

 

Now all RPD users stop connecting using domain credentials. I removed the integration and did it again.

 

This problem started 2 days ago, microsoft released a KB3079904 for servers and clients, but I removed and the problem persists. Do you think there is a relation?

 

Is anyone experiencing this problem?

 

Thanks in advance.
